Description du poste

Join us and shape the future of hospitality today!EHL's dynamic campuses form a unique network where passionate students, academics and industry experts from over 120 countries come together with a common goal: to develop and disseminate hospitality knowledge, while supporting the sector's continued growth.We are constantly striving to improve the working environment and personal development opportunities for our more than 800 staff and teachers, who are among the most recognized experts in their respective fields. Since its foundation in 1893, EHL has been widely recognized by the industry and consistently ranked among the world's top hospitality management schools. Everything we do is based on our values of excellence, family and learning, and we are committed to bringing them to life in tangible ways for our employees.TheAdministration, Finance & Controlling (AFC)department oversees the organization’s financial operations and ensures sound fiscal management. Its responsibilities typically include budgeting, cost monitoring, and financial reporting, while maintaining compliance with relevant standards and regulations. AFC also provides financial insights to support strategic decisions and collaborates with other departments to promote efficient resource use. Through these efforts, the department contributes to the organization’s overall stability and performance.To join our amazing team, we are looking for a candidate who is not only skilled and passionate about hospitality but also aligns with our leadership principles: transparency, accountability, collaboration, care, and experimentation.The mission of theFinancial Administrative Coordinatoris to ensure smooth administrative and financial processes for international projects across Switzerland, Singapore, China, and India. Acting as the key link between Operations, Clients, and Finance, this role supports Consulting and Executive Education activities with precision and efficiency. The coordinator guarantees accurate financial management, timely reporting, and seamless coordination, contributing to the success of global initiatives while upholding EHL’s standards of excellence.What will you do?Manage all administrative aspects of client contracts, ensuring compliance, accuracy, and proper documentation in internal systems.Prepare and issue invoices according to agreed schedules, monitoring payment status and following up on outstanding invoices to ensure timely collections.Collaborate closely with Finance for accurate accounting entries, reconciliations, and financial reporting.Act as the bridge between project teams and Finance to align on deliverables, billing milestones, and project timelines.Verify that all tools and systems, such as consultant timesheets, are correctly updated and maintained.Communicate professionally with clients regarding invoicing, payment reminders, and administrative queries, ensuring a client-focused approach.Work closely with internal stakeholders across multiple geographies to ensure seamless coordination and support global operations.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ives by supporting enhancements to processes and tools for greater efficiency.Who you are?You have a degree in Business Administration, Finance, Accounting, or a related field.You have 10 years of professional experience within 5 years in a similar position andYou are highly organized with strong time-management skills and the ability to prioritize in a dynamic environment.You have excellent communication and interpersonal skills for collaborating with diverse stakeholders.You are detail-oriented with an analytical mindset and the ability to work independently.You have proficiency in MS Office (Excel essential) and familiarity with ERP systems or financial tools; exper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 is a plus.You have previous experience in accounting, financial coordination, or project administration; hospitality education experience is an asset.You are fluent in French and English (C2).What we offer?We offer you apermanent contractwithin a business area of an educational institution, with exceptional employee benefits including free meals, an attractive number of days off, a parking space or public transport contribution, as well as access to various services and facilities.We offer you responsibility, challenge, development opportunities and encouragement to help you achieve your professional and personal goals.We offer you the opportunity to make a tangible impact on our students’, staff and partners’ experience as well as contribute to the growth of our institution.You will enjoy being part of a passionate, multidisciplinary and talented team.Due to the winter vacations, our school will be closed for two weeks. Les citoyens UE/AELE peuvent travailler en Suisse avec une autorisation de séjour. Les ressortissants hors UE/AELE nécessitent un permis de travail obtenu par l'employeur. Consultez le Secrétariat d'État aux migrations pour plus d'informations.
Le salaire médian en Suisse est d'environ 6'500 CHF brut par mois, mais varie considérablement selon le secteur, l'expérience et la région. Utilisez notre calculateur de salaire pour une estimation personnalisée.
Le CV suisse doit être sobre, chronologique et détaillé. Incluez une photo professionnelle, vos coordonnées complètes, votre parcours professionnel détaillé et vos formations. Évitez les CV créatifs sauf pour les métiers artistiques. Consultez CVSuisse.com pour des modèles adaptés.
Inscrivez-vous immédiatement à l'Office régional de placement (ORP/RAV) de votre canton. Vous bénéficierez d'un accompagnement personnalisé, de conseils pour votre recherche d'emploi et potentiellement d'indemnités de chômage si vous remplissez les conditions.
Cela dépend de votre profession. Pour les professions réglementées (santé, enseignement, etc.), une reconnaissance officielle est obligatoire. Pour d'autres métiers, l'employeur décide. Consultez le Secrétariat d'État à la formation pour faire reconnaître vos diplômes.
En moyenne, une recherche d'emploi prend 2 à 6 mois en Suisse. Cela varie selon votre secteur, vos qualifications et votre expérience. Restez proactif, postulez régulièrement et n'hésitez pas à solliciter les services d'accompagnement disponibles.
